Dear Cary

Your much prized valentine arrived Okay. Thank you old friend. Thought you’d be interested in this clipping, one of a series I wrote. Have dropped a line to Ray Baker as your invitation commands. Will be suing you soon. On my way to N Y today for the rest of the week, trying to get a line on the New England member of the Cabinet. Will be at Biltmore until 5 p m Saturday. Adios! Remember “we’re back in power”.

ME Hennessy
